Shedeur Sanders goes to Deion's former stopping grounds in latest NFL mock draft
Recent mock drafts have started settling in on Travis Hunter and Shedeur Sanders being top-five selections in next month's NFL draft. But what if one of Colorado's stars falls in the first round?
Well, our friends over at Touchdown Wire gave us a taste in their recent mock draft of what it might look like if Shedeur Sanders fell outside the top 10 and what team might pounce at the opportunity to draft the Colorado signal caller.
That team would be none other than his father's old team, the Dallas Cowboys. Touchdown Wire has the Cowboys selecting Sanders at No. 12 overall, the second quarterback off the board after Cam Ward, who went No. 1 overall to the Tennessee Titans.
Not only does Touchdown Wire have Sanders going to the Cowboys, but they also lay out the next few years. They suggest that any failure from newly hired head coach Brian Schottenheimer and starting quarterback Dak Prescott will result in them being supplanted by Deion Sanders himself.
While it has been widely speculated, including rumors this offseason, that Deion Sanders could leave Colorado for Dallas, a move away from Boulder is not imminent. However, Shedeur Sanders's falling to the Dallas Cowboys in the upcoming NFL draft would undoubtedly get the rumor mill started once again about when Deion could move to the NFL.
It is only a mock draft, Colorado fans, so there's no need to freak out, especially considering that Sanders falling to No. 12 is also unlikely.
As for the Heisman Trophy winner, Travis Hunter, he goes to the Cleveland Browns at No. 2 overall over Penn State's Abdul Carter. Hunter would immediately help out whoever is under center for the Browns and become the top playmaker on the roster.
Both Sanders and Hunter will find out their fates soon enough when the NFL draft gets going April 24-26 in Green Bay, Wisconsin.
